Output 2354aedb29753caebe36ac969c3c890861a807957004d97ea0760459dcc1c46d:0

value
308948083
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 639a2def3b1d05973fcc840b8ada1664964782b9 OP_EQUALVERIFY OP_CHECKSIG
address
1A5ebZpmj5wFgaaZwy2YwYkNv9PaxZRZb9
transaction
2354aedb29753caebe36ac969c3c890861a807957004d97ea0760459dcc1c46d
spent
true